Subscribe now to get future print issues in your mailbox donation requested but not required. Karla Faye Tucker — exercised a similar evangelistic ministry from prison. Her mother had set an example of drug use and schooled her in prostitution at age During a drug-crazed robbery, Tucker helped kill two acquaintances with a pickaxe. Awaiting trial she was intrigued by the peace she saw in a team of ex-cons ministering in jail. To find out more, she stole a Bible not realizing it was free and began reading.

Tucker became a vibrant death-row evangelist whose prayer ministry and televised testimony reached far beyond her cell. Even relatives of her victims grew close to her and wept on February 3, , when Texas executed her. I am going to be face to face with Jesus now. Such stirring testimonies raise the question: how real are most prisoner conversions, especially when conversion takes place in a setting where it might ingratiate authorities? A nineteenth-century English report dryly remarked that requiring religious devotional exercises of prisoners caused them to add hypocrisy to all their other crimes. Watergate conspirator Charles Colson — silenced some of his detractors and proved the sincerity of his conversion by founding Prison Fellowship after serving time.

Jeb Stuart Magruder — , also imprisoned for his role in Watergate, attended divinity school after his release and served for years as a Presbyterian minister.
